We serve the law. We teach it, study it, practice it, and work to make it just. This is our mission. Our students come to william mitchell with diverse traits, talents, and experiences, yet they have in common a desire to transform themselves into skilled and ethical legal professionals. They learn from us and from each other. We challenge and support them, and we are responsive to their family and career commitments. We study law and the legal profession as critical observers and active participants. Our legal education incorporates scholarship and practice, maintains a strong connection to the profession, is intellectually rigorous, and instills an ethic of service to clients and community. Our students graduate with the practical wisdom to put the law to work.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 1A

The executive committee shall have a minimum of five members, including the chair. Vice chair, secretary and treasurer of the board. The president and dean is an ex-officio member of the executive committee, without power to vote, and is not counted as a member of the committee for the purposes of determining a quorum or otherwise. Between meetings of the board of trustees, the executive committee has a general supervision of the administration and property of the school except that, unless specifically empowered by the board of trustees to do so, it may not take any action inconsistent with a prior act of the board of trustees, award degrees, alter bylaws, remove or appoint the president, or take any action which has been reserved for the board.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7A

In december 2015, william mitchell college of law and hamline university school of law combined to form mitchell hamline school of law (mhsl). Hamline university shall have the right to nominate candidates for the position of trustee in accordance with the provisions of mhsl's bylaws, up to one-third (33 1/3%) of the total number of trustees; provided that the president of hamline university shall count as a university-nominated candidate. The president of hamline university will be an ex-officio member of the mhsl board and shall have full rights, privileges and responsibilities of other trustees, including the right to vote and to place items on the agenda of any meeting, unless the combination agreement is terminated.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 7B

There are a limited number of "consequential matters" such as dissolutions, bankruptcy or name change that would require approval of the hamline university board, none of which involves the design or operation of the legal education program at mhsl.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The compliance committee of the board is authorized by the board of trustees to review the tax return with management. An advance copy of the return is distributed to the members of the committee a week before the meeting preceding the filing of the return. The committee reviews and accepts the return and a copy of the final version of the return is then distributed to each member of the board before it is filed.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

The school's conflict of interest policy covers board trustees, non-trustee members of a board committee, any member of the president's senior leadership team or any key employee of the school. A person who has a conflict of interest shall not participate in or be permitted to hear the board's or committee's discussion of the matter except to disclose material facts and to respond to questions. Such person shall not be counted in determining the presence of a quorum for purposes of the vote. The person having a conflict of interest may not vote on the contract or transaction and shall not be present in the meeting room when the vote is taken, unless the vote is by secret ballot. Review of the potential conflicts of interest and determinations are made by remaining board or committee members that do not have a conflict. All proceedings are documented in the meeting minutes including details of the disclosure, relevant discussion, and the conflicted member's ineligibility to vote.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15A

The human resource (hr) office gathers comparability data from outside independent sources and provides this information to the board, which allows them to set compensation in line with market data for the president and dean and guidelines for compensation for the rest of the school. Compensation for other employees is set by the president and dean in consultation with hr using comparability data provided by outside consultants and performance reviews. The process described here was last completed in 2024.

Form 990, Part VI, Section C, Line 19

The school's governing documents, conflict of interest policy, and financial statements are made available upon request.

Financial Statement Notes

PART V, LINE 4:

The intended uses of the endowment funds are to provide scholarships, fund endowed faculty chairs and to provide funding for programs and facilities at mitchell hamline school of law.

PART X, LINE 2:

Mhsl, phlc, and sba qualify as tax-exempt nonprofit organizations other than private foundations under section 501(c)(3) or (4) of the internal revenue code and similar statutes of minnesota law. Mhsl and its affiliates file income tax returns in the u.s. Federal jurisdiction and in the state of minnesota. When tax returns are filed, it is highly certain that some positions taken would be sustained upon examination by the taxing authorities, while others may be subject to uncertainty about the merits of the position taken or the amount of tax liability that might ultimately be assessed. Significant tax positions taken by the school include maintenance of tax-exempt status, and accurate determination, and reporting of unrelated business income subject to taxation. There are no material unrecognized/derecognized tax benefits or tax penalties or interest for the years ended june 30, 2024 and 2023.
